Guanta,Venezuela
Guanta is a small coastal town located in the Anzoátegui state of Venezuela. It is known for its beautiful beaches and warm climate, making it a popular tourist destination. The town has a charming waterfront area with shops and restaurants offering fresh seafood dishes.
Guanta also has a vibrant fishing industry, providing fresh fish and seafood to locals and visitors alike.

Guanta Famous Food
Must-Try local dishes
Pabellón Criollo
A traditional Venezuelan dish consisting of shredded beef, black beans, rice, and fried plantains. It's a must-try and can be found at local eateries like La Casa de María.

Cachapa
A sweet corn pancake often filled with cheese and served with a side of butter. Visit Cachapera Doña Rosa for an authentic taste of this popular dish.
Tajadas
Fried ripe plantains that are a beloved Venezuelan side dish. Head to Mama Lola's for a delicious serving of tajadas.
